[Three Kingdoms] Xinghan
Chapter 44
After about two days, the epidemic in the East China Sea was basically eliminated.
As for other counties in Xuzhou, the situation has also improved greatly.With the gradual popularization of Hua Tuo's latest prescription, it is only a matter of time before the epidemic is eliminated.
Donghai Wu's Medical Center.
The disaster of the epidemic in Xuzhou has been resolved, Hua Tuo packs up his luggage and prepares to embark on the next journey of saving lives.
His disciple Wu Pu stepped forward to persuade him: "Master, the world is so big, how many people can you save with your own strength? This disciple sees the king of Changsha as a young hero who treats the people kindly, and he looks like a wise king. His Highness the King of Changsha said Master is very respectful, Master might as well stay here and don't leave again."
Hua Tuo shook his head and said, "As a teacher, I am determined to travel all over the world and heal the world. How can I stop because of one person?"
He knew that in this epidemic, if His Highness the King of Changsha did not trust him and spread the prescription he developed throughout the city, how many people would die because they could not receive treatment.
However, to travel to the world of doctors is an oath he made since he was a child. If he stays in one county, wouldn't he abandon the people in other places?
Just as he was about to leave with his bags on his back, he saw King Changsha as soon as he went out.
Hua Tuo was stunned for a moment, then suddenly understood something, and stared back at his apprentice.
Wu Pu bowed his head and said: "I really can't bear to see Master trekking around and sometimes practicing medicine for evil people. Instead of being grateful, they have doubts. Your Highness is honorable, but respects Master. Master is very affectionate. All should..."
"You!" Hua Tuo was furious, and his beard blew up: "It's the right thing for a doctor to help the world and save people, and he shouldn't be greedy for rewards. How did I teach you such an apprentice!"
"Mr. Hua, calm down." Ling Han came in and persuaded: "This matter has nothing to do with the disciples. It is the king who gave him the order."
"Hmph!" Hua Tuo said angrily, "I listen to His Highness's words, but I don't listen to my master's. How can I be happy as a master?"
There was little respect in the words.If Yang Zhen followed, he might immediately reprimand him.
But Ling Han was not angry at Hua Tuo's rude behavior.
First, the epidemic in Xuzhou was relieved thanks to Hua Tuo; second, in the original history, Hua Tuo was sent to prison and killed because he refused to stay with Cao Cao for a long time and healed his headache.
If Hua Tuo treated him respectfully, he would feel strange instead.
"Mr. Hua's words are not right." Ling Han said with a smile: "Although your disciple obeyed this king's order, it was actually for your sake."
Hua Tuo snorted, obviously thinking that Changsha King was talking sweetly.
He said coldly: "If the old man has to leave today, will His Highness want to chop off the old man's head?"
Ling Han said: "Mr. is a genius doctor in the world, and he has kindness to Xuzhou. How could this king harm Mr.?"
"Since that's the case," Hua Tuo cupped his hands, "Let the old man take his leave."
After saying that, he was about to walk out of the gate of the hospital.
Ling Han raised the corners of his mouth slightly, not to stop him.Zhao Yun took a step to the left, blocking the exit.
In the past few days, many deeds of King Changsha have been widely spread around the East China Sea.
Hua Tuo naturally heard about it.He also immediately guessed the identity of the young general in white robes blocking the way in front of him: the white-clothed swordsman who once rode a thousand horses.
This old bone of his was naturally unable to get out of this man's hand, so he turned his head and said dissatisfiedly: "They all say how heroic and righteous the King of Changsha is, I never thought he would behave like a villain!"
Ling Han cleared his cough, and didn't try to defend himself, but said seriously: "Sir, please listen to me, if you still want to leave after listening, this king will never stop you."
Hua Tuo snorted: "Your Highness, tell me, the old man just listens."
"Mr. travels to the world of medicine in the hope of helping the common people in the world to get rid of the suffering of diseases. But this king once heard a sentence, it was said by a hero who is deeply respected by the world, and he has never forgotten it."
Although Hua Tuo was dissatisfied, he still remembered that the other party was a distinguished highness, so he cooperated and asked, "I don't know what it is, so that His Highness will remember it in his heart?"
Ling Han said softly: "Studying medicine can't save the world."
He looked at Hua Tuo seriously and said, "It's too limited to rely on doctors alone."
Hua Tuo frowned deeply when he heard the words: "Studying medicine can't save the world?"
Ling Han continued: "Let's talk about this epidemic. If Mr. is not in the East China Sea, not in Xuzhou, but in Yuzhou, Yanzhou, and Jizhou. How many people can be saved from the epidemic if you have developed a prescription through untold hardships? What about relief?"
"Mr. uses medical skills to rule the world, and every time he saves only a few people."
"The king was at the city of Jingzhou that day, and eliminated the conflict between Jiangdong and Liu Biao's army, and saved more than ten thousand lives; before, Langya's cavalry captain Zang Ba wanted to be unfavorable to this king, but this king did not confront him head-on. Captured Zang Ba with a strange plan, and saved the lives of tens of thousands of soldiers."
"Actually, compared with the people all over the world, the casualties of these soldiers are nothing. I know that Mr. has a heart for the people all over the world, and wants to use his own medical skills to drive away the diseases in the world. But Mr. Wang has traveled several states, and he should be able to see the people in the world. The sufferings of the common people. Gentlemen, you should know that what needs medical treatment most in this world is not the physical disease, but the political disease and the human heart disease."
Wu Pu on the side was completely stunned when he heard these words.
He never expected that the King of Changsha would be able to utter such earth-shattering remarks at such a young age.
Although Hua Tuo didn't show much emotion on his face, he remained silent for a long time.
He silently recited what King Changsha had said before, and asked, "Will the old man save the world by following His Highness?"
Ling Han's voice is not loud, but the weight is not low: "Since the king left the capital, everything he has done since he left the capital has been worthy of his heart and worthy of the common people."
Hua Tuo was silent for a moment before speaking slowly.
"The old man only knows the art of Qi and Huang. Now that the epidemic in Xuzhou has passed, even if the old man follows His Highness, what can I do for His Highness?"
Ling Han was overjoyed, and said truthfully: "Don't worry, sir. I will leave for Yangzhou in the near future. When I get there, there are many places where I still need to rely on my master's medical skills."
Ling Han regarded Yangzhou as the best choice for the base camp early in the morning.
In history, Yangzhou was indeed the base camp of Wu State.
However, when the Three Kingdoms stood up and formed a confrontation, and each developed step by step, the two countries of Wu and Shu were completely incomparable with the State of Wei, so Zhuge Liang made the Northern Expedition again and again.
The most important of these is the harvest of the land.
Logically speaking, the climate in the south is humid, and crops can be harvested twice or even thrice a year.
In contrast, in the north, most of them can only be cooked once a year.
In fact it is not.
Throughout the entire history of ancient China, it is the process of the economic center of gravity moving from north to south.
During the Three Kingdoms period, the north had a large population and abundant arable land resources.In contrast, in the south, especially Yangzhou and Jiaozhou, there are many rivers and forests.
Of course, Ling Han can efficiently smelt steel, produce a large amount of iron farm tools, and encourage farmers to cultivate a large amount of arable land with low taxes.
But there is still a problem that is insurmountable.
Schistosomiasis.
Schistosomiasis is a chronic parasitic disease that is widely distributed in southern regions and is highly contagious.
It wasn't until the 60s that under the mobilization of teachers, a large-scale campaign to eradicate snails was carried out across the country, and the disease basically disappeared from China.
When Yangzhou is taken down by himself, in order for Yangzhou's productivity to catch up with or even exceed several big states in the north, it is bound to carry out an extremely resolute struggle against schistosomiasis.
It may not be enough to rely on the experience we have borrowed from later generations.
If Hua Tuo counts, the chances of winning will undoubtedly increase a lot.
Ling Han said very sincerely: "Doctor Hua is willing to help me?"
Hua Tuo stroked his beard again and again, and then said: "As long as Your Highness maintains the benevolence at the moment and treats the people well, what's the point of this old man being a military doctor for His Highness?"
Ling Han solemnly said: "Mr.'s teachings, I will definitely remember them in my heart. If there is any disobedience, the world will abandon it."
In fact, apart from Yangzhou, there was another important reason for keeping Hua Tuo by his side, but it couldn't be announced.
Historically, Guo Jia died of illness.
And Sun Ce, also because of the arrow in the face, couldn't heal, and he was depressed, which made his injuries worse and died.
If Hua Tuo was there, even if things still happened, these two should be fine.
With Hua Tuo's allegiance, there is nothing else to worry about recently.
Ling Han returned to Caoyun Garden and decided to take a good rest for two days before carefully planning his trip to Yangzhou.
At the beginning of the outbreak of the epidemic, Sun Ce once wrote a letter, saying that Changsha was safe.
Ling Han wrote back at that time, saying that he didn't need to come here for the time being, and everything will be discussed after the epidemic in Xuzhou has passed.
Counting the days, it is time for Sun Ce to receive news from Xuzhou.I don't know if I will send an envoy or come here in person.
Although Sun Ce expressed his allegiance, Sun Quan also sent it to him.
However, many civil servants and generals under his command are all Jiangdong's old subordinates. For such forces, Ling Han thinks it is best to give them greater freedom.
"Junior Brother." Zhao Yun came in from the outside and said, "I just received a letter from Chen Deng."
"You received it?" Ling Han heard the meaning in the words, and asked, "What did he say?"
Zhao Yundao: "The letter said that in Qingzhou, Yanzhou and other places where the epidemic was severe in the north, after hearing about the situation in Xuzhou, the people fled with their families one after another, hoping to settle down in Xuzhou. Because of the strict isolation system set before, now There are a large number of people staying at the border of Xuzhou. Chen Deng suggested to me in the letter, hoping that I can persuade my juniors to take in these people.”
"This Chen Deng is really interesting." Ling Han smiled and said, "Because of Zang Ba's incident, the Chen clan was as good as it was in the past, and it is still as good as it is now. But he reported the border refugees as usual, Now, instead, I wrote to you and gave you some suggestions. It seems that Chen Deng is not willing to stop at Xuzhou with its glory!"
Zhao Yun said worryingly: "It is said that the Chen family is very powerful in Xuzhou, and it is true. Xiapi is in the south of the East China Sea, but he is so well informed about the affairs in the north."
Ling Han took it for granted: "However, he took the initiative to tell this matter, which is considered sincere."
Zhao Yun asked: "Do you plan to take him to Yangzhou?"
Ling Han said with a smile: "If I didn't have this letter, I might take it with me. It is precisely because he wrote such a letter that I want to keep him in Xuzhou."
After thinking for a moment, Zhao Yun understood the reason, and asked again, "What about the border refugees?"
Ling Han said without hesitation: "Of course I have to accept it, all of it. Now that there is a decoction for curing diseases, there is no need to worry too much. You can write a letter to the prefect of Langya later and order him to wait more at the border. Build a few camps and isolate the refugees who came to Xuzhou first, and after three days without symptoms, bring them back to the county and help them settle down in Xuzhou."
During the Three Kingdoms period, especially in the later period, many battles were fought in order to plunder the population of the area.
Population itself is a great wealth.
The people took the initiative to vote, although it was because of the epidemic, but once it spread, it would greatly strengthen the people's attachment to themselves.
"Also," Ling Han said slowly, "I plan to make Hua Tuo's prescription public and send it to other states."
Zhao Yun was shocked when he heard this.
Obviously, this is a complete detriment to oneself and others.
"This is what I promised Mr. Hua Tuo, to maintain a heart of benevolence and righteousness."
Ling Han explained: "Even though Yuan Shao and I are enemies and not friends, the people under their rule are innocent. I don't want to ignore the suffering of so many people just because of this benefit."
"If someone else is asked to do this matter, it is likely that they will do it deliberately, so I have to leave it to my brother."
"Brother, can you understand me?"
Zhao Yun himself sympathized with those common people very much.
When he heard "you can only leave it to the senior brother", a strange feeling suddenly appeared in his heart.
I had this feeling two days ago.
It was when the younger brother looked at himself for a while, and then punished him by "sleeping".
Zhao Yun raised his eyes, and his junior was staring at him seriously.
The younger brother's eyes are beautiful, like black amber that has been beaten by spring water, bright and clear.
He has always known this.
No matter who you talk to, these beautiful eyes will look at each other very seriously.
Regardless of high or low, regardless of closeness.
However, few people can face each other calmly and remain indifferent under this kind of gaze.
Such a pair of pure and innocent eyes often have to use a single sentence to decide the life and death of many people.
Every time Zhao Yun thought of this, he couldn't help but feel sad.
Looking at each other for a while, Zhao Yun noticed that his heartbeat seemed to speed up.
He started to feel a little unnatural, just as the younger brother had finished speaking, he said: "Don't worry, younger brother, I will arrange it right away. From the officials to the people, they will definitely know the prescription."
After saying that, he turned and left.
Ling Han was slightly taken aback.
Is it an illusion, why does it feel like the senior brother is a little anxious?
Immediately there was some understanding, the prescription had been issued a moment earlier, and more people could have been rescued.
Isn't it because of Liu Bei's benevolence that Zhao Yun chose to follow Liu Bei in history?
I was a little too worried before.
